Jesus Will Reign Through Mary (II)

Every day, from one end of the earth to the other, in the highest heaven and in the lowest abyss, all things speak of and proclaim the wondrous Virgin Mary. The nine choirs of angels, men and women of every age, rank and religion, both good and evil, even wicked demons themselves, are all compelled by the force of truth, willingly or unwillingly, to call her blessed. According to St Bonaventure, all the angels in heaven unceasingly call out to her, "Holy, holy, holy Mary, Virgin Mother of God." They greet her millions and millions of times each day with the angelic greeting: "Hail Mary", while prostrating themselves before her, and begging her the favor of honoring them with one of her commands. According to St Augustine, St Michael is the most eager of all the angels to honor her and lead others to honor her, although he is the prince of all the heavenly court. At all times he awaits the privilege of going at her word to the aid of one of her servants.
